These images were created as artwork for the release of Alexis Sunder’s debut solo EP, under the same name. Sunder is a singer-songwriter whose music often plays between sunny melodies and darker themes. To capture all the dynamics that his music blends, I wanted to experiment with light and darkness and how this plays out on a mirror set within a natural environment.The result was this series of images, which are in fact real. We constructed a large and heavy metal structure on which an acrylic mirror (3x2 metres) was mounted. Acrylic was chosen because it’s a material that is both safe and creates amazing abstract shapes and forms when bent or dented. The location of the shoot was carefully chosen to perfectly align the sun in a way that illuminated both the artist and the mirror, thereby creating a backlight for the portrait. The placement was also calculated for the moon rise to be captured, creating interesting results with it being masked as a sunset, playing with Sunder’s music themes.
This could not be made possible without the help of an enthusiastic and creative crew, that didn’t mind getting their feet wet, literally.

Silvio Rusmigo (b. 1988) is a freelance photographer, based in Cyprus, whose work engages topics that deal with natural and cultural heritage.Nature conservation has been a particular focus of Silvio’s personal projects. Such projects include ‘Red Soil’, ‘This is your Cyprus’, ‘The Balkan Lynx’ and ‘Within mountains, there lies’, all of which refer to the preservation of natural elements, landscapes and wildlife as well as recounting the experiences of those working hard for this purpose.
Silvio’s personal projects have received international distinctions; his longest-running project, ‘This is your Cyprus’, has been selected as a winning project in the PDN Perspectives Contest in 2017. At the same time, Silvio’s commissioned and commercial work share the common theme of communicating the importance of exploring and appreciating aspects of our surroundings. Such work includes projects and campaigns for Cypriot and international organisations like Cobalt Air, Bank of Cyprus Cultural Foundation, Cyprus Tourism Organisation, University of Cyprus, Antiquities Department, KEAN Soft Drinks and Unicars. His campaign for the later was awarded a Silver Award by the PX3 Paris Photography Prize (2018) and a Bronze Award by the Tokyo International Foto Awards (2017).
Silvio holds an MA in Photojournalism and Documentary Photography from the University of the Arts London (2016-2018) and a BA in Design from Frederick University (2006-2010).
